LCOV - differential code coverage report
Current view: top level - src/backend/utils/cache Coverage Total Hit UNC UBC GBC GNC CBC ECB DCB
Current: c70b6db34ffeab48beef1fb4ce61bcad3772b8dd vs 06473f5a344df8c9594ead90a609b86f6724cff8 Lines: 90.9 % 7587 6900 687 24 6876 2 12
Current Date: 2025-09-06 07:49:51 +0900 Functions: 98.2 % 507 498 9 16 482
Baseline: lcov-20250907-010129-baseline Branches: 68.4 % 5031 3440 2 1589 2 10 3428
Baseline Date: 2025-09-05 08:21:35 +0100 Line coverage date bins:
Summarize by: Date bin (7,30] days: 100.0 % 14 14 12 2
Legend: Rating: low: < 75 % medium: >= 75 % high: >= 90 % (30,360] days: 93.0 % 784 729 55 12 717
(360..) days: 90.7 % 6789 6157 632 6157 2
Function coverage date bins:
(7,30] days: 100.0 % 1 1 1
(30,360] days: 100.0 % 53 53 53
(360..) days: 98.0 % 453 444 9 15 429
Branch coverage date bins:
(7,30] days: 100.0 % 4 4 2 2
(30,360] days: 73.6 % 550 405 2 143 8 397
(360..) days: 67.7 % 4477 3031 1446 2 3029

Date File Sort by file name Line Coverage Sort by line coverage Branch Coverage Sort by branch coverage Function Coverage Sort by function coverage
Rate Total Hit UBC GNC CBC ECB DCB Rate Total Hit UNC UBC GBC GNC CBC Rate Total Hit UBC GNC CBC
(7,30] days Total
100.0%
100.0 % 14 14 12 2 100.0 % 4 4 2 2 100.0 % 1 1 1
(30,360] days Total
93.0%93.0%
93.0 % 784 729 55 12 717 73.6 % 550 405 2 143 8 397 100.0 % 53 53 53
funccache.c 90.3 % 176 159 17 159 73.2 % 123 90 33 90 100.0 % 10 10 10
typcache.c 90.7 % 108 98 10 3 95 67.4 % 86 58 28 58 100.0 % 6 6 6
relcache.c 97.8 % 136 133 3 133 82.5 % 126 104 22 104 100.0 % 5 5 5
inval.c 98.4 % 126 124 2 124 67.2 % 64 43 21 43 100.0 % 17 17 17
lsyscache.c 91.0 % 67 61 6 61 64.4 % 45 29 16 29 100.0 % 5 5 5
catcache.c 90.5 % 74 67 7 1 66 72.2 % 54 39 15 39 100.0 % 4 4 4
plancache.c 87.1 % 62 54 8 4 50 81.6 % 38 31 1 6 7 24 100.0 % 4 4 4
syscache.c 92.6 % 27 25 2 25 83.3 % 12 10 2 10 100.0 % 2 2 2
evtcache.c 100.0 % 4 4 4 50.0 % 2 1 1 1 -
(360..) days Total
90.7%90.7%
90.7 % 6789 6157 632 6157 2 67.7 % 4477 3031 1446 2 3029 98.0 % 453 444 9 15 429
relcache.c 91.5 % 2044 1870 174 1870 1 69.7 % 1407 981 426 981 98.8 % 80 79 1 3 76
lsyscache.c 88.7 % 1126 999 127 999 55.5 % 555 308 247 308 98.3 % 116 114 2 1 113
typcache.c 88.3 % 909 803 106 803 70.1 % 622 436 186 436 96.4 % 56 54 2 1 53
plancache.c 88.8 % 680 604 76 604 74.2 % 528 392 136 1 391 97.2 % 36 35 1 2 33
catcache.c 91.9 % 628 577 51 577 71.1 % 339 241 98 241 94.2 % 52 49 3 2 47
relmapper.c 90.1 % 293 264 29 264 59.2 % 238 141 97 141 100.0 % 26 26 26
ts_cache.c 88.2 % 228 201 27 201 56.8 % 206 117 89 117 100.0 % 8 8 1 7
syscache.c 94.4 % 177 167 10 167 58.8 % 136 80 56 80 100.0 % 25 25 1 24
inval.c 96.9 % 319 309 10 309 80.7 % 212 171 41 1 170 100.0 % 32 32 32
partcache.c 95.6 % 135 129 6 129 62.1 % 66 41 25 41 100.0 % 5 5 5
relfilenumbermap.c 93.9 % 66 62 4 62 66.1 % 62 41 21 41 100.0 % 3 3 3
spccache.c 88.5 % 61 54 7 54 73.8 % 42 31 11 31 100.0 % 6 6 6
evtcache.c 95.9 % 74 71 3 71 80.0 % 40 32 8 32 100.0 % 4 4 2 2
attoptcache.c 95.9 % 49 47 2 47 1 79.2 % 24 19 5 19 100.0 % 4 4 2 2
'Detail' entries with no 'missed' coverpoints are elided. Use the '--show-owners all' flag to retain them.

Generated by: LCOV version 2.4-beta